Laser slicing for metals has the gain above plasma reducing of remaining extra precise[eleven] and working with less Power when slicing sheet metal; on the other hand, most industrial lasers can not Reduce with the better metal thickness that plasma can. Newer laser machines operating at higher power (6000 watts, as contrasted with early laser reducing machines' 1500-watt ratings) are approaching plasma machines in their capability to Minimize through thick elements, though the capital cost of these types of machines is far higher than that of plasma slicing machines able to cutting thick materials like metal plate.[12]
Mortise and tenon joints are very similar to finger joints, other than the "fingers" on 1 piece of fabric adhere by way of holes in the opposite piece of material. These are beneficial for producing "T" like constructions and easily mounting inside assistance beams for more sophisticated laser cut structures.
